    After giving 1/5 for 'War' which was this director's last movie I watched, I went with very low expectations. But the movie turned out to be much better than War.

    After watching the intro of SRK which was average, I felt like I watched the whole movie and was losing patience in the first 30 minutes. I thought hereafter the movie would be a torture. But it was not that bad. After Deepika's arrival, the movie got interesting.

    Still the movie tested my patience in several places.

    For some reason, the patriotic parts worked for me. Climax also worked in parts.

    The movie is a mix of military and spy action. It is not a pure spy movie like James Bond or Mission Impossible etc. A pure spy movie I have watched from Bollywood is Agent Vinod of Saif Ali Khan.

    SRK was okay. But did not like his shabby look. The look doesn't suit a spy. Spies should look sharp.

    Do I want a sequel? No.

    Rating: 2.75/5
